Child marriage follow in Bhutan has been restricted and steadily abolished in accordance with the modernization of Bhutan. Caste moreover normally dictates an individual’s selection of career and performance in society. Historically, amongst more typical Lhotsampas, members of different castes didn’t visit each other’s houses, pray collectively, or share meals. Southern Bhutanese society is turning into increasingly fairly liberal; among these residing in Bhutan, the remnants of the caste system are actually confined principally to the Brahmin neighborhood. In the refugee camps in Nepal, and now in america, caste could no longer a difficulty for some people, whereas still having significance for others. Some members of the group are casual/nonobservant of caste pointers, whereas amongst others, an lively consciousness of caste nonetheless has social and behavioral penalties.

On arrival, visit Punakha Dzong, the “Palace of Great Happiness” in-built 1637 by the Shabdrung, the ‘Unifier of Bhutan’ as predicted by the great Guru Rimpoche . It is situated on the confluence of the Mo Chu and Pho Chu and is the winter headquarters of the Je Khenpo and hundreds of monks who move en masse from Thimphu to this hotter location. The three story main temple of the Punakha Dzong is a breathtaking instance of traditional architecture with four intricately embossed entrance pillars crafted from cypress and embellished in gold and silver. It was here on seventeenth December 1907, Bhutan’s first king was topped.

Jetsun PemaThe marriage ceremony of Jigme Khesar Namgyel Wangchuck, King of Bhutan, and Jetsun Pema happened on thirteen October 2011 on the Punakha Dzong in Punakha, Bhutan. The present King of Bhutan, Jigme Khesar Namgyel Wangchuck, married Jetsun Pema, who turned Queen Ashi Jetsun Pema Wangchuck. The home of newlyweds was decided by the greatness of the need for supplemental labor that every parental celebration desired. If the groom’s household had an insufficient labor force for farming, the bride would come to hitch the groom’s family, and vice versa.
